Common Symptoms and Likely Causes

Homeowners and property managers typically notice loose garage floor transition hardware through visible gaps along the threshold, audible rattling when the garage door operates, or water pooling near the entry point after rain or snowmelt. You may also observe that the transition strip no longer sits flush with the concrete, or that mounting screws have pulled away from the floor surface. In some cases, the hardware loosens because the original anchors were installed into porous concrete or because vibration from heavy vehicles gradually worked the fasteners loose. Over time, the repeated stress compromises the structural integrity of the mounting points.

Another frequent cause is moisture migration beneath the transition assembly. When water seeps under the threshold and freezes, it expands and lifts the hardware away from its mounting points. This is especially common in older properties where original garage slabs were poured without adequate vapor barriers or proper slope grading. Over time, the repeated lifting and settling cycle strips screw threads, cracks plastic or metal brackets, and compromises the door seal alignment. If you notice wall damage near the garage entry, such as peeling paint, soft drywall, or rusted storage hardware, it often points to a failing transition seal that has been allowing moisture into the structure. Identifying these early warning signs helps prevent costly interior repairs.

What a Handyman Can Usually Fix

A qualified home maintenance professional can typically resolve loose transition hardware by replacing stripped fasteners, installing heavy-duty concrete anchors, and resetting the threshold to its original position. If the existing transition strip is cracked or warped, it can be swapped for a durable, weather-resistant alternative that matches the door clearance and floor height. The repair process usually involves cleaning out old anchor holes, applying a concrete patching compound if necessary, and securing the hardware with corrosion-resistant screws designed for high-traffic garage environments. This restores both the mechanical stability and the weather barrier function.

In addition to hardware replacement, a handyman can restore the weather seal by installing new gaskets, applying high-grade urethane caulk along the perimeter, and adjusting the door track alignment to ensure even pressure distribution. This comprehensive approach addresses both the mechanical failure of the loose hardware and the environmental factors that caused it. For properties with utility access panels near the garage floor, the technician will also verify that the transition repair does not obstruct electrical conduits, plumbing vents, or gas line clearances, ensuring the area remains safe and fully functional. When to Call a Specialist

While most loose transition hardware issues are straightforward repairs, certain conditions require specialized evaluation. If the concrete slab shows significant cracking, heaving, or uneven settling, a structural engineer or concrete leveling specialist should assess the foundation before any hardware is replaced. Similarly, if the garage transition zone sits directly above a basement or crawl space with active water intrusion, a waterproofing professional may need to address the underlying drainage issue first. Attempting to secure hardware over a shifting slab will only result in repeated failures and potential safety hazards.

Prevention and Long-Term Maintenance

Preventing garage floor transition hardware from loosening again starts with regular seasonal inspections, especially before and after winter. Check mounting screws for tightness, inspect the threshold seal for cracks or compression loss, and clear debris from the door track and floor edge. Applying a high-quality silicone or polyurethane sealant along the perimeter of the transition strip helps block moisture migration and reduces the freeze-thaw pressure that works hardware loose. Proper exterior grading and functioning downspouts also play a critical role in keeping water away from the garage slab edge.

For properties with attached patios, side yards, or fence lines that channel runoff toward the garage, installing drainage solutions or extending splash blocks can significantly reduce hydrostatic pressure on the transition zone. Additionally, avoiding heavy impacts against the threshold, such as backing vehicles too close to the door or dragging storage carts over the hardware, extends the lifespan of the mounting system. Routine maintenance not only preserves the weather barrier but also protects interior flooring, wall finishes, and stored items from moisture and pest infiltration. Consistent care minimizes emergency repairs and keeps the garage entry safe year-round.

Q: How quickly should I address loose garage floor transition hardware?
A: It is best to address it within a few days to prevent water intrusion, pest entry, or further hardware damage. Delaying the repair can lead to concrete edge deterioration, wall moisture damage, or misaligned garage door operation.

Q: Can I tighten the hardware myself with a standard screwdriver?
A: You can attempt to tighten accessible screws, but if the anchors are stripped or the concrete is crumbling, forcing them will worsen the damage. Professional-grade concrete anchors and proper sealing are usually required for a lasting fix.

Q: Does loose transition hardware affect my garage door warranty?
A: Most garage door warranties cover the door and opener mechanism, not the floor threshold or mounting hardware. However, a misaligned threshold can cause the door to bind or seal improperly, which may void weather-seal warranties if not corrected promptly.

Q: Will replacing the hardware fix water pooling near the garage entry?
A: Replacing loose hardware and restoring the threshold seal often resolves minor pooling caused by gaps. If water continues to accumulate, it may indicate slab grading issues, drainage problems, or underground moisture migration that requires additional evaluation.

Q: How does Evergreen Park weather impact garage floor transitions?
A: The region’s freeze-thaw cycles cause concrete to expand and contract, which gradually works screws loose and cracks threshold seals. Seasonal temperature swings also degrade rubber gaskets and plastic brackets faster than in milder climates.
